Here is the bio: Brian Carothers is a seasoned Data Scientist with expertise in predictive modeling, natural language processing, and machine learning. With over 8 years of experience, he has led data science initiatives at top companies, including Big League Advantage and MorganFranklin Consulting, where he developed and deployed predictive models to drive business growth and profitability. A graduate of the University of Maryland College Park and General Assembly's Data Science Immersive program, Brian hol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Mathematics and has honed his skills in languages such as Python, SQL, and R.
